The Daily Caller reported:

Republican Utah Sen. Mitt Romney is viewed favorably by 18% of Americans, according to an NBC News/Wall Street Journal poll released Sunday.

According to the poll, since October of 2012 Romney’s favorability rating dropped from 43% to 18% in the same month of 2019. Romney unsuccessfully ran against President Barack Obama during the 2012 election.

And in a recent poll in his adopted state of Utah Romney is underwater.

Only 46% of Utah voters approve of Mitt Romney.
51% disapprove.
